I have the Conti RA's, and have not had any issues with them, I even had them on the track at Assen last week, and they were just fine. As some of thprevious posters have said, they do take a little while to warm up when it's cold and feel kinda slick, so when I ride in weathewr like that, I just take it easy for the first few miles. I have not noticed any major fluctuations with tire pressure and temperature like I had with my previous tires. I like them and will probably try their SportAttacks next...
